Commercial Slab Installation in Littleton, CO
Commercial slab installation services involve preparing and pouring concrete foundations for a variety of property projects, including parking lots, driveways, walkways, loading docks, and building pads. This process ensures a stable, durable surface that can support heavy equipment, vehicles, and foot traffic. Property owners typically seek this service when constructing new commercial spaces or upgrading existing ones, aiming for a solid foundation that meets the specific needs of their project. Before requesting slab installation, it’s important to understand the scope of the project, site conditions, and any local building codes or permits that may be required.
Property owners should consider factors such as the size and layout of the slab, the type of soil, and the expected load-bearing requirements. Proper planning includes assessing drainage, reinforcement options, and the desired finish of the concrete surface. Clarifying these details beforehand helps ensure the project aligns with overall property goals and results in a long-lasting, functional slab suited for commercial use.

Commercial Slab Installation Questions
What types of projects require a commercial slab? Commercial slabs are commonly used for building foundations, parking areas, loading docks, and outdoor workspaces on commercial properties.
What factors influence the choice of slab thickness? The intended use, load capacity, and soil conditions are key factors in determining the appropriate slab thickness for a project.
How is the site prepared before slab installation? Site preparation includes clearing, grading, and ensuring proper drainage to create a stable base for the slab.
What materials are typically used for commercial slabs? Reinforced concrete is the standard material, often combined with steel reinforcement for added strength and durability.
